Whizz Kidz joins microvolunteering movement

3 Sep 2010 | IT | Gareth Jones

Disabled children’s charity Whizz Kidz is the latest charity to get involved in microvolunteering, becoming the fourth charity partner of ‘help engine’ Cofacio.
